              I most definitely agree. I too have been on good ole BF2 and hope for a major comeback of the best online game ever. Always had my settings on highest I could get for the great graphics and we played the game together as a team and friends.

              EA/Dice lost it when they forsaked the PC gaming roots in favor of deals with console manufacturer's. Consoles will never be what a PC is. It's just that simple. Consoles are intentionally made to be cheap for volume sales. The idea being that mass produced cheap consoles will allow more people to get involved than run of the mill or top of the line PC's. In theory that would work, but in practice it's a losing bet for the quality of the game. Throw in the constant increase of PC tech and the accompanying changes that made PC get outdated too fast and you had a recipe for consoles to take over. However, the result has been a major set back for PC component manufacturers for the desktops we still buy and/or build and the game quality went completely by the wayside due to the severe limitations of cheap consoles.
